Sam Josepher has helped people achieve their personal goals for over twenty years.
An expert in restoring harmony and balance, Sam has worked with noted actors and public figures such as John Cleese, John Turturro, George Soros, the Kennedy and Rockefeller families.
But what truly makes her so effective in motivating and guiding life transformations is that she has transformed her own life many times.
A common thread in her many-layered life is meditation. For thirty years, Sam has been a student and teacher of meditation. She calls it “the antidote to shrinking from life and a way to grow our moment to moment awareness so we do not miss the many opportunities that present themselves.” She credits her practice of mindfulness meditation for being able to tune into her own guiding voice, dare to shine, live her dreams, and re-invent herself many times in many ways. As a result, Sam’s life has been rich in personal experience and successful careers.
After studying biology and physiology in college, Sam joined the military. In the US Army, she received training that gave her indispensable lessons in setting objectives and reaching goals.
Upon her discharge, Sam spring-boarded into a hospital administration career where she was promoted four times in four years. Subsequently, she moved to the private sector. Sam served as a project manager in the technology industry and later as a trainer for a Fortune 500 company.
In 1988, Sam became a mom. In that same year, she co-founded Exponents, a highly recognized non-profit organization in New York City focused on recovery from addiction. There, Sam wrote and taught motivational seminars that renewed and inspired over 8700 people to transform their lives, finish their education, and start promising careers.
Sam’s work is interactive and uses various techniques to transfer skills and translate important lessons into personal experiences. Her practice integrates the spiritual principles of compassion, acceptance, faith, gratitude and contentment while weaving together powerful lessons and information on communications, the laws of attraction, stress reduction, anti-aging and so much more. Sam has presented her concepts before audiences of professionals, persons in a recovery process, individuals who have little work experience, middle management, executive leadership, college students, and even the incarcerated. Her unique approach to behavior change was featured in “Getting Unhooked,” an article in the October 2003 issue of Alternative Medicine Magazine.
Described as a true renaissance woman by friends and family, Sam has developed her creative side by studying Japanese Ikebana (flower arranging) and Sumie art, archery, sculpting and acting. Her focus on her acting craft led Sam to be signed with a film agent. Within three years of taking the first step toward a life dream, she was appearing in films and on television and became a member of the Screen Actors Guild.
As a Coach, Sam works with career women and men, persons in life transitions, new parents, young adults, moms who have chosen to stay at home, musicians and actors. She believes in making her work accessible and affordable. She is a trained teacher of meditation and certified as a coach by the Life Coach Institute.
A lifelong learner, Sam completed her Master’s Degree in Public Administration in 2005.
